About Pawsative Possibilities Animal Rescue
Pawsative Possibilities is committed to preventing pet overpopulation through responsible pet ownership, advocacy for spay-and-neuter programs, and finding loving homes for dogs in need. Working with trusted rescue partners across Canada, including organizations in rural Manitoba and Saskatchewan, Endless Pawsabilities helps vulnerable dogs make the journey to a brighter future.
Unlike many rescues, Endless Pawsabilities is entirely foster-based. So, instead of operating a physical shelter to house rescues, their dogs live with volunteer foster families while they receive veterinary care, learn routines and prepare for adoption. This approach allows each dog to experience life in a caring home environment while volunteers learn about their personality – which helps match them with the right forever family.
The organization also takes on cases that many organizations simply cannot. For example, pregnant dogs require extensive veterinary care and ongoing support, making them expensive to care for. Then there are the costs of raising an entire litter of puppies from birth until they are old enough to be adopted – and sometimes beyond. Yet by giving these mothers a safe place to have and raise their puppies, Endless Pawsabilities can save not just one life but many.
How You Can Help
Rescue work depends on community support. Foster families provide temporary homes while dogs wait for adoption. Volunteers help transport animals, including serving as flight escorts for dogs travelling from around Canada to British Columbia. Donations of pet supplies, bottles through Return-It, and financial contributions all help ensure more animals receive the care they need. Every successful adoption begins with patience, preparation and the understanding that rescue is about giving a dog a second chance, not expecting instant perfection. If you’re wondering what to expect in the first months, go by the 3-3-3 Rule:
3 Days
Feeling overwhelmed and unsure.
3 Weeks
Learning routines and beginning to trust.
3 Months
Feeling at home and becoming part of the family.
